Table of Contents
The Microsoft Surface Laptop 5 has garnered significant attention from developers and tech enthusiasts, especially those interested in full-stack development. Its sleek design, powerful hardware, and versatile features make it a compelling choice. But is it the right fit for full-stack professionals? This article explores the key aspects to help you decide.
Design and Build Quality
The Surface Laptop 5 boasts a premium aluminum chassis with a slim profile, making it highly portable. Its high-resolution PixelSense touchscreen offers crisp visuals, ideal for coding, designing, and testing applications. The keyboard is comfortable for long coding sessions, and the overall build exudes quality and durability.
Performance and Hardware
Equipped with the latest Intel Core processors and up to 32GB of RAM, the Surface Laptop 5 delivers robust performance suitable for full-stack development. It handles multiple IDEs, virtual machines, and browser testing seamlessly. The fast SSD storage ensures quick boot times and efficient file management.
Operating System and Software Compatibility
Running Windows 11, the Surface Laptop 5 provides compatibility with a wide range of development tools, including Visual Studio, Docker, Node.js, and more. Its support for Linux via Windows Subsystem for Linux (WSL) makes it versatile for full-stack developers working across different environments.
Connectivity and Ports
The device includes USB-C, USB-A, a headphone jack, and a Surface Connect port. While it lacks an Ethernet port, users can rely on adapters for wired connections. The Wi-Fi 6 support ensures fast internet connectivity essential for cloud-based development and collaboration.
Battery Life and Portability
With up to 17 hours of battery life, the Surface Laptop 5 can support a full day of coding, testing, and meetings without frequent recharging. Its lightweight design makes it easy to carry between meetings, co-working spaces, or home offices.
Limitations and Considerations
While the Surface Laptop 5 is powerful, it may be pricey compared to other laptops with similar specs. Its integrated GPU is not suitable for heavy graphic design or gaming. Developers working on intensive machine learning projects might find it less capable than dedicated workstations.
Conclusion: Is It the Right Choice?
For full-stack developers seeking a portable, stylish, and powerful machine, the Microsoft Surface Laptop 5 offers an excellent balance of performance and design. Its compatibility with development tools and long battery life make it suitable for both professional work and learning. However, budget considerations and specific hardware needs should guide your final decision.